MJ Cashes Out
Basketball legend Michael Jordan is selling his majority stake in the Charlotte Hornets, the team announced on Friday.
Why it matters: Michael Jordan is the only black majority owner in the NBA, and also the only black majority owner of a major sports franchise.
Details: Hornets minority owner Gabe Plotkin and Atlanta Hawks minority owner Rick Schnall put together a new ownership group that includes North Carolina natives rapper J. Cole and country singer Eric Church.
The Hornets are estimated to be worth $1.7 billion but the rumored sale price exceeds $3 billion.
Jordan purchased the majority share for $180 million in 2010, and stands to make over a billion dollars in the deal.
Jordan will also retain a minority stake in the team.
Big picture: Michael Jordan is widely considered the best player of all time, but his successes on the court didn’t translate to the front office. Charlotte has missed the playoffs during 10 of the 13 seasons Jordan has been the majority owner and never made it past the first round when they did.

Millions of Americans had their data exposed in the cyberattack that targeted government agencies this week. Up to 6.5 million people in Oregon and Louisiana were affected.
Barry Lee Jones, who spent 29 years on death row in prison, was released on Thursday after his case was reexamined.
The Iowa Supreme Court blocked a 6-week abortion ban on Friday, allowing the procedure to remain legal until the 20th week of pregnancy.
